Output 38a2f620daaed26b9b082cbf8a334dc93ded51e6a0608f619ea99785dcf965a3:1

value
6951295923
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617bc42a77be45c1d4f3c5b3313b3179686094d8 OP_EQUAL
address
3AaTjakVbagn7ENMfnGyuZyapw75vZsPbF
transaction
38a2f620daaed26b9b082cbf8a334dc93ded51e6a0608f619ea99785dcf965a3
spent
true